SYDNEY GAS SUPPLY IS SHUT DOWN
SYDNEY, iDec. 20. The gas supply to 300,000 homes in Sydney served by the Australian Gas and Light Company was cut off to-day. Complete public disregard of the gas restrictions, due to the fear of- a complete supply f ailure, created an abnormal use and the company's gas stock quickly fell to Ihe minimum safe level, threatening an explosion in the mains unless ac^ion was taken. Gas production has vix*tually ceased at Mox*tlake bxxt is continuing at Northshore and Manly worksT A deputation from the New South' "Wales Labour Council to-day interviewed Premier McKeli and asked the Sta.te Government to take over the gasworks and operate it with union labour pending a settlement of the gas strike. The strikers have been told by Union leaders that there is no ittimediate chance of a settlement. The coxnbined ex-servic'emens' associatioixs have made an appeal to the Fedejal and State Governments and to the Union in dispute to maintain supplies over Christmas. "We feel that we would be failing in our duty and responsibilities to the men who. gave their lives for Australia to- let this position continue without a protest," coneludes the appeal. ' •'
